Output d2f3efcd785f822ff5ed68f40d1cac33acbf87d367294e72322471c6c1b19a86:3

value
3007500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c303969693f82a42e5f334b7d0447a5d3be9822 OP_EQUAL
address
3MmGMRj1id4hzYQ7Xq9rsY1aJz5EdoRZuh
transaction
d2f3efcd785f822ff5ed68f40d1cac33acbf87d367294e72322471c6c1b19a86
spent
true